10/10/20 - ON THE HOUSE HOUR! Refinancing? Consider Doing It Before December 1st 2020!
10/10/2020 Duración: 38minHarold Perkins of Galaxy Lending Group discusses a new additional refinancing fee called The Adverse Market Fee! A half percent fee that goes into effect December 1st, 2020. If you're looking to use home equity to do some remodeling, Harold explains how you can save thousands of dollars provided you act before December 1st.

10/3/20 - ON THE HOUSE HOUR! Arizona's Indoor Outdoor Lifestyle And Design!
03/10/2020 Duración: 38minThe human desire to bring a connection between the indoors and outdoors began to show up in the designs of the architects of the 20th century. Don Ryden of Ryden Architects discusses the history of housing during that period with stories of architects like Frank Lloyd Wright who worked toward designing truly American homes while connecting the indoors with the outdoors.

9/26/20 - ON THE HOUSE HOUR! LET THE DARK SKIES RULE THE NIGHT!
26/09/2020 Duración: 38minThe International Dark Sky Association works to protect the night sky from light pollution for all to enjoy. Arizona has quite a few certified communities too! Director Dr. Jeff Hall of the Lowell Observatory in Flagstaff discusses its importance. Dr. Sky talks about what to look for in the current night sky including Mars, The Milky Way and other fascinating facts in the night sky.
